Job Title: Senior Account Executive
Location: Minneapolis, MN
Submitted on: 16-May-05
Job Title Workplace Survey
Senior Account Executive The culture of Qwest started out really horrendous and got mildly better. I worked there during the end of the Nacchio days and into the beginning of the Notebart leadership, so it improved slightly, only to go to hell again towards the end of my "Spirit of Service." There was no diversity - I was told that women could not succeed in high-powered telecom sales because and only because we were women. Hours were the best part - pretty much set your own. Dress code started out very strict then loosened up tremendously. At the end, we were allowed to decide what dress was appropriate for our expected day. Advancement was out of the question, as the company became obsessed with MCI casualties at the end and would not consider inside candidates.
